IIFL FINANCE has released its latest shareholding reports, covering the quarter and the first half of the fiscal year ending on (Q1-Jun 2024-2024).This detailed report examines who owns shares, including Promoters, promoter groups, Foreign investors, public investors, and government entities.
Shareholder Name | Previous Quater Quantity(In Crores) | Current Quater Quantity(In Crores) | Previous Quater Shares(in %) | Current Quater Shares(in %) | Quater to Quater Difference |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Promoters | 9.45 | 10.57 | 24.78 | 24.91 | +0.13 % |
Public | 28.70 | 31.85 | 37.48 | 37.35 | -0.13 % |
DII | 3.29 | 3.15 | 8.61 | 7.43 | -1.18 % |
FII | 11.12 | 12.86 | 29.13 | 30.31 | +1.18 % |
Government |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Promoters’ shareholding increased from 24.78% in March 2024 to 24.91% in June 2024. This rise indicates that the promoters have strengthened their control over Company during this period.The percentage of shares held by the public decreased from 37.48% in March 2024 to 37.35% in June 2024.This reduction indicates that the public’s stake in the company diminished during this period.Domestic Institutional Investor’s (DII) shareholding decreased slightly from 8.61% in March 2024 to 7.43% in June 2024 , indicating that domestic institutions reduced their -1.18 stake in the company.FIIs (Foreign Institutional Investors): There was a significant increase from 29.13% in March 2024 to 30.31% in June 2024. This suggests that foreign institutions grew their investments 1.18 in the company during the quarter.
